==Description==&lt;br /&gt;
Supported on multiple legs, the wolf spider is humanoid size.  It is obviously aggressive and looking for a fight.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==In Depth==&lt;br /&gt;
The tunnels under the keep can be a real pain to fight in. In some places, you have to fight on your knees. In most places, you can&#039;t hide, either.&lt;/div&gt;</summary>

Gwethsmashers when used will shatter the [[gwethdesuan]]s of the target. Permanent gwethdesuans are merely disabled for twelve anlaen (6 hours) and may be reactivated once that time is up or replaced with a normal set.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
Gwethsmashers were once available in the form of obsidian spheres that were sold at certain GM auctions. Prior to a player-made version being released, there were only two such smashers in the game. At the [[Hollow Eve Festival 392]] GM auction two more obsidian spheres were sold, one each to [[Malzard]] and [[Pormithius]].&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Warning==&lt;br /&gt;
Attempted use of a gwethsmasher, whether successful or not, will lock a character on [[Profile command|Open PvP]] for 4 hours.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Stat Contest==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
The smasher contest is a pure stat contest based on both characters&#039; mental stats. Depending on environmental factors it is either perfectly fair, weighted in favor of the defender, or automatically gives the win to the defender. There is no situation where the aggressor of a gwethsmash is on the &amp;quot;right&amp;quot; side of the weighting. . . . It&#039;s only an indication of ass-kicking insofar as superior mental stats suggest that. --DR-ARMIFER&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Creation 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
=== Components ===&lt;br /&gt;
*An [[Imbue]]d item&lt;br /&gt;
*Two gweth stones of the same type (kyanite or jadeite)&lt;br /&gt;
*[[Enchanter&#039;s Burin]]&lt;br /&gt;
*Celestial sigil of the [[Constellation-Raven|Raven]], [[Constellation-Viper|Viper]] and [[Constellation-Scorpion|Scorpion]] &amp;lt;[[Constellation-Magpie|Magpie]] can be used in place of the [[Constellation-Viper|Viper]]&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
*Knowledge of [[Unleash]] &lt;br /&gt;
*Knowledge of [[Thoughtcast]] OR [[Seer&#039;s Sense]] (both are fine, but you must know one.)&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
===Steps===&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
#Scribe, activate, and bind the [[Constellation-Raven|Raven]] on the item&lt;br /&gt;
#Scribe, activate, and bind the [[Constellation-Viper|Viper]] or the [[Constellation-Magpie|Magpie]], whichever you choose to use&lt;br /&gt;
#Scribe, activate, and bind the [[Constellation-Scorpion|Scorpion]] on the item&lt;br /&gt;
#Cast [[Unleash]] on the Imbued item - Once you do this, it will turn the item into a ball of light.  You have LIMITED time after you cast this unleash or the ball of the light will vanish leaving you with nothing.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
#Put the gweth stones in the light&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Use ==&lt;br /&gt;
To use, &amp;lt;tt&amp;gt;CENTER &amp;lt;item&amp;gt; ON &amp;lt;Name&amp;gt;&amp;lt;/tt&amp;gt;. They must have gwethed something within the past 5 minutes, and their full name must be used in the command.&amp;lt;br&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
If you are smashed, you will see messaging similar to the following:&amp;lt;br /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
Your mind suddenly receives a searing jolt! You hear a brief babble of &#039;&#039;&amp;lt;smasher&amp;gt;&#039;&#039;&#039;s thoughts as the pain fades away.&amp;lt;br /&amp;gt;&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
== Failure ==&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
If you try to smash someone that isn&#039;t wearing gweths, or they got smashed by someone faster than you then...&lt;br /&gt;
 R&amp;gt; center sphere on XXX&lt;br /&gt;
 &lt;br /&gt;
 You center your sphere on XXX&#039;s thoughts.&lt;br /&gt;
 You are unable to find a link to XXX&#039;s mind in the tangled telepathic network.  Left without a valid target, your gwethsmasher discharges its dreadful jolt down the path of least resistance.&lt;br /&gt;
 Your crystal ring shatters!&lt;br /&gt;
 Your jadeite gwethdesuan shatters!&lt;br /&gt;
 Your kyanite gwethdesuan shatters!&lt;br /&gt;
 &lt;br /&gt;
This did NOT use up a charge though.&lt;br /&gt;
&lt;br /&gt;
==Notes==&lt;br /&gt;
* This enchantment requires knowledge of either [[Thoughtcast]] or [[Seer&#039;s Sense]]. They are not actually used in the creation process, but are referenced during the final stage.&lt;br /&gt;
* Gwethsmashers can only be created once every 15 days if you know [[Thoughtcast]] and longer if you only know [[Seer&#039;s Sense]] (between 24 and 30 days).  This timer is on the same timer as [[Astral Guide]]s.&lt;br /&gt;
* Attempting to create one before the timer is up results in you losing the Imbued item and gweth stones.&lt;br /&gt;
* The maximum number of charges a player can create a Gwethsmasher with is 10.&lt;br /&gt;
* Gwethsmashers made with kyanite stones will use the skill of the enchanter to determine charges. Gwethsmashers made with jadeite stones will have the charges determined randomly.&lt;br /&gt;
* Individual gwethsmashers can only be used once every 24 hours. One person can use any gwethsmasher only once every hour.&lt;br /&gt;
* Loss of {{com|Thump}} through receiving an official warning will also cause you to lose the ability to use gwethsmashers.&lt;br /&gt;
* Being gwethsmashed will prevent you from using projecting gwethdesuan or albredine for one hour. Listen-only waermodi and lasmodi gwethdesuans can still be used.&lt;br /&gt;
* Attempting to gwethsmash someone who has not gwethed in the last 5 minutes may cause a rebound.&lt;br /&gt;
* A bug with the home and ship system prevents targets in homes or on some ships from being gwethsmashed under some circumstances.&lt;br /&gt;
